Rattling Garage Door Sounds
Rattling noises may be caused by lo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ing to be lubricated , misaligned doors, or a garage door opener that was not properly put in.
Garage Door Scraping Noises
Scraping sounds are usually caused by misaligned doors.
Squeaking Garage Door
Squeaking noises might be the result of a loose roller or hinge, parts needing oiling, or misaligned doors.
Rubbing Sound Garage Door
Rubbing could be the result of b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s repair.
Grinding Sound Garage Door
Grinding sounds might be caused by parts needing grease,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an incorrectly installed opener.
Slapping Garage Door Noise
Slapping sounds are generally caused by a loose chain.
Vibrating Garage Door Sound
Vibrating sounds are often caused by loose parts or rollers needing lubrication.
Popping Noise Garage Door
Popping sounds could be caused by torsion spring issues.

Garage Door Opener Installation
The normal lifespan of a garage door opener is about 10-15 years. General maintenance, lubrication, and checking that your garage door is in balance will increase the life of your opener. For safety and security reasons, if you have a garage door opener that was built before 1993, it’s always advisable to have it replaced instead of repaired.
